The T.R85.A81 is a universal LED/LCD TV controller board software (or firmware) used primarily by technicians to repair or repurpose television displays. While not "portable" in the sense of a desktop app like Photoshop, it is considered portable because it is distributed as a small .bin file that you run directly from a USB flash drive to flash the TV's BIOS.

Below is an informative guide on what this software is and how to use it safely.

Mastering the T.R85.A81: A Guide to Universal TV Board Firmware

If you have a TV that won't boot, shows a distorted picture, or if you're trying to turn an old laptop screen into a standalone monitor, you’ve likely come across the T.R85.A81 universal board. This "portable" firmware is the key to making the hardware work with your specific display panel. What is T.R85.A81 Software?

The T.R85.A81 is a firmware package based on the RDA8501 chipset. It acts as the "brain" or BIOS for universal TV motherboards, telling the board how to communicate with the screen's resolution and hardware components. Key Specifications

The software supports a wide range of resolutions and aspect ratios, making it highly versatile for different DIY projects: Maximum Resolution: 1920×1200 Aspect Ratios: 4:3, 16:9, and 16:10 Main Chipset: RDA 8501 Update Method: USB (Plug-and-play) How to Install the "Portable" Firmware

Because this software runs directly from a USB drive, you don’t need to install anything on your computer. Follow these steps for a successful update:

Match Your Resolution: Download the specific file that matches your screen’s native resolution (e.g., T.R85.A81_1366X768.bin or T.R85.A81_1920X1080.bin).

Prepare the USB: Format a USB flash drive to FAT32. Copy the .bin file to the root directory (not inside a folder). Flash the Board: Disconnect power from the TV board. Insert the USB drive.

Plug in the power. The standby LED will usually blink rapidly, indicating the update is in progress.

Verification: Once the blinking stops, remove the USB and restart the board. Use the Factory Service Code Menu + 1147 to access advanced settings if needed. Important Safety Tips

Backup First: Always try to back up your original BIOS before flashing new software.

Resolution Mismatch: Installing the wrong resolution software won't break the board, but it will result in a garbled or black screen.

Power Stability: Never unplug the power during the flashing process, as this can permanently "brick" the motherboard.

The T.R85.A81 is a universal LED/LCD TV motherboard software (firmware) used to bridge various display panels with a single control board. In the context of hardware maintenance and "portable" utility, this software acts as a vital tool for technicians to revive or repurpose screens across different resolutions and brands. The Role of T.R85.A81 Software

The T.R85.A81 chipset, primarily powered by the RDA 8501, serves as the "brain" of a universal controller board. Its software is categorized as BIOS or Firmware Bin files, which are low-level instructions that initialize hardware components like the internal clock and display interface. Key Technical Specifications

Resolution Support: It is widely available in "all resolution" packages, supporting displays up to 1920×1200.

Main Chipset: Designed specifically for the RDA 8501 platform. "Portable" Utility and Installation

Technicians often treat this software as a "portable" tool because it can be deployed directly from a USB drive without complex installation environments.

USB Firmware Updates: The bin files are typically loaded onto a formatted USB flash drive and inserted into the TV board's USB port for flashing.

Universal Compatibility: Because it is "universal," it allows a single board to work with various brands (like LG or local Chinese brands) by simply swapping the software version to match the screen's resolution.

Safe Deployment: Experts recommend always backing up the original BIOS before attempting to flash new software, as using the wrong firmware version can cause the hardware to fail to boot.
